Determine Nutritional Requirements for Space Missions?
Space exploration represents a new frontier in the nutritional sciences and humans are eating in space since Cosmonaut Yuri Gagarin's 108mmflight in 1961. Human presence in space has been almost continuous since these early flights. Missions have ranged from about 15 minutes to 14 months. Until the beginning of the International Space Station, all human habitable spacecrafts were built by Soviet Union or the United States, and both countries have made enormous contributions to the human space flight capabilities, sciences and technology. Throughout the history of human space flight, life sciences research has been an integral part of the missions. As the mission duration increased, the framework of nutritional research has expanded dramatically.
Varied environmental conditions away from the planet earth are bound to bring certain changes in the body composition of astronauts which might influence the nutrient needs. So before we move on to the nutrient needs, let us study about these changes in the body composition.
